NASA tool gets ready to image faraway planets
At JPL on Might 17, members of the Roman Coronagraph Instrument workforce use a crane to raise the highest portion of the delivery container wherein the instrument was saved for its journey to NASA’s Goddard House Flight Middle. Credit score: NASA/JPL-Caltech

The Roman Coronagraph Instrument on NASA’s Nancy Grace Roman House Telescope will assist pave the best way within the seek for liveable worlds outdoors our photo voltaic system by testing new instruments that block starlight, revealing planets hidden by the glare of their mum or dad stars. The expertise demonstration lately shipped from NASA’s Jet Propulsion Laboratory in Southern California to the company’s Goddard House Flight Middle in Greenbelt, Maryland, the place it has joined the remainder of the house observatory in preparation for launch by Might 2027.

Earlier than its cross-country journey, the Roman Coronagraph underwent probably the most full take a look at of its starlight-blocking skills but—what engineers name “digging the darkish gap.” In house, this course of will allow astronomers to look at gentle straight from planets round different stars, or exoplanets. As soon as demonstrated on Roman, comparable applied sciences on a future mission may allow astronomers to make use of that gentle to determine chemical compounds in an exoplanet’s environment, together with ones that probably point out the presence of life.

Let the testing start

For the darkish gap take a look at, the workforce positioned the coronagraph in a sealed chamber designed to simulate the chilly, darkish vacuum of house. Utilizing lasers and particular optics, they replicated the sunshine from a star as it will look when noticed by the Roman telescope. When the sunshine reaches the coronagraph, the instrument makes use of small round obscurations referred to as masks to successfully block out the star, like a automobile visor blocking the solar or the moon blocking the solar throughout a complete photo voltaic eclipse. This makes fainter objects close to the star simpler to see.

Coronagraphs with masks are already flying in house, however they cannot detect an Earth-like exoplanet. From one other star system, our residence planet would seem roughly 10 billion occasions dimmer than the solar, and the 2 are comparatively shut to at least one one other. So making an attempt to straight picture Earth could be like making an attempt to see a speck of bioluminescent algae subsequent to a lighthouse from 3,000 miles (about 5,000 kilometers) away. With earlier coronagraphic applied sciences, even a masked star’s glare overwhelms an Earth-like planet.

The Roman Coronagraph will show methods that may take away extra undesirable starlight than previous house coronagraphs by utilizing a number of movable elements. These transferring components will make it the primary “energetic” coronagraph to fly in house. Its major instruments are two deformable mirrors, every solely 2 inches (5 centimeters) in diameter and backed by greater than 2,000 tiny pistons that transfer up and down. The pistons work collectively to vary the form of the deformable mirrors in order that they will compensate for the undesirable stray gentle that spills across the edges of the masks.

The deformable mirrors additionally assist right for imperfections within the Roman telescope’s different optics. Though they’re too small to have an effect on Roman’s different extremely exact measurements, the imperfections can ship stray starlight into the darkish gap. Exact modifications made to every deformable mirror’s form, imperceptible to the bare eye, compensate for these imperfections.

“The issues are so small and have such a minor impact that we needed to do over 100 iterations to get it proper,” stated Feng Zhao, deputy mission supervisor for the Roman Coronagraph at JPL. “It is type of like while you go to see an optometrist they usually put totally different lenses up and ask you, ‘Is that this one higher? How about this one?’ And the coronagraph carried out even higher than we might hoped.”

Through the take a look at, the readouts from the coronagraph’s digital camera present a doughnut-shaped area across the central star that slowly will get darker because the workforce directs extra starlight away from it—therefore the nickname “digging the darkish gap.” In house, an exoplanet lurking on this darkish area would slowly seem because the instrument does its work with its deformable mirrors.

Liveable worlds

Greater than 5,000 planets have been found and confirmed round different stars within the final 30 years, however most have been detected not directly, which means their presence is inferred primarily based on how they have an effect on their mum or dad star. Detecting these relative modifications within the mum or dad star is much simpler than seeing the sign of the a lot fainter planet. The truth is, fewer than 70 exoplanets have been straight imaged.

The planets which have been straight imaged so far aren’t like Earth: Most are a lot greater, hotter, and sometimes farther from their stars. These options make them simpler to detect but in addition much less hospitable to life as we all know it.

To search for probably liveable worlds, scientists must picture planets that aren’t solely billions of occasions dimmer than their stars, but in addition orbit them on the proper distance for liquid water to exist on the planet’s floor—a precursor for the type of life discovered on Earth.

Creating the capabilities to straight picture Earth-like planets would require intermediate steps just like the Roman Coronagraph. At its most functionality, it may picture an exoplanet much like Jupiter round a star like our solar: a big, cool planet simply outdoors the star’s liveable zone.

What NASA learns from the Roman Coronagraph will assist blaze a path for future missions designed to straight picture Earth-size planets orbiting within the liveable zones of sun-like stars. The company’s idea for a future telescope referred to as the Liveable Worlds Observatory goals to picture at the least 25 planets much like Earth utilizing an instrument that can construct on what the Roman Coronagraph Instrument demonstrates in house.

“The energetic elements, like deformable mirrors, are important if you wish to obtain the objectives of a mission just like the Liveable Worlds Observatory,” stated JPL’s Ilya Poberezhskiy, the mission techniques engineer for the Roman Coronagraph. “The energetic nature of the Roman Coronagraph Instrument means that you can take strange optics to a distinct stage. It makes the entire system extra advanced, however we could not do these unimaginable issues with out it.”
